Product Description
Product Overview
Type K thermocouple probe from Tankii Alloy Material is a ready-to-use temperature-sensing assembly as shown, featuring a K-type (Chromel/Alumel) thermocouple junction, high-temperature fiberglass insulated lead wire, and a standard yellow mini thermocouple plug. Manufactured with precision welding and tight fiberglass braiding, it delivers stable thermoelectric performance across -40℃ to 700℃ (continuous) / 800℃ (short-term). Ideal for industrial temperature testing, HVAC, food processing, and laboratory use, it offers fast thermal response, excellent high-temperature insulation, and plug-and-play convenience.
Standard Designations & Core Material Foundation
- Thermocouple Type: Type K (Chromel/Alumel; compliant with IEC 60584-2 Class 1)
- Key Specification: 1m lead length; 2×0.35mm conductor diameter; fiberglass insulation; yellow mini Type K plug
- Chemical Composition: Positive (KP): Ni 89%/Cr 10%/Fe 1%; Negative (KN): Ni 95%/Al 2%/Mn 2%/Si 1%
- Insulation Material: High-purity alkali-free fiberglass (braided, temperature rating 700℃)
- Compliant Standards: IEC 60584-2, GB/T 4989-2013, ASTM E230, RoHS 2.0
- Manufacturer: Tankii Alloy Material, certified to ISO 9001 and IATF 16949
Key Core Advantages (Centered on Appearance & Specs)
1. Plug-and-Play Convenience
- Standard Mini Plug: Yellow Type K mini plug ensures universal compatibility with most handheld thermometers and data loggers, eliminating wiring errors and reducing setup time.
- Pre-Assembled & Ready-to-Use: Factory-welded junction and pre-terminated plug allow immediate deployment in field testing and industrial monitoring.
2. Superior High-Temperature Insulation Performance
- Fiberglass Insulation Reliability: Alkali-free fiberglass insulation resists 700℃ continuous high temperature, with no breakdown or carbonization after 1000 hours of operation at 650℃—far exceeding the 260℃ limit of PVC-insulated wires.
- Abrasion & Chemical Resistance: Tightly braided fiberglass sheath protects against mechanical wear and mild chemical exposure (e.g., furnace flue gas, oil mist), extending service life.
3. Fast Response & Measurement Stability
- Quick Thermal Response: 0.35mm diameter conductors provide a thermal response time (τ₅₀) ≤1.5s in air at 800℃, ideal for dynamic temperature monitoring.
- Class 1 Accuracy: Thermoelectric potential error ≤±1.5℃ (0-400℃) / ±0.4% t (400-700℃), ensuring reliable measurement data for industrial and laboratory applications.

Typical Application Scenarios
- Industrial Temperature Testing: Furnace temperature monitoring, metal heat treatment profiling, and HVAC system testing.
- Food Processing: Oven and food temperature measurement (fast response ensures accurate cooking control).
- Laboratory & R&D: General-purpose temperature sensing in research equipment and environmental chambers.
- Automotive & Electronics: Engine component testing, battery temperature monitoring, and electronic device thermal profiling.
